Suggested use
Add Chopped Dates to muffins, pancakes, pies, cakes, granola, cereal or oatmeal, or just nab a handful for a healthy snack. Mix them in ice cream or salads or add them to soups and stews!
Other ingredients
Organic dates.
Warnings
For best quality, refrigerate after opening.
May contain pits and/or pit fragments.
